Nov 02, 2016· WSBC Part 12 doesn't have much to say on belt conveyors. Section 12.23 states "A belt conveyor must have accessible nip points of spools and pulleys guarded to prevent contact by a worker." And, section 12.22 states "Unless otherwise permitted by this Regulation, a conveyor must meet the requirements of ANSI Standard ANSI/ASME B20.1 ...

Sep 14, 2021· Our Company manufacturers first establish using conveyor belt systems at the tail-end of the 1900 s. The first one that we know of was introduced to the world in 1795. It was built up on a wooden slider bed, a leather conveying belt, pulleys, and a hand crank. Seamen and merchants used it to load products and goods onto ships.

5 CONVEYOR PULLEY SELECTION GUIDE Pulley/Core Diameter – The outside diameter of the cylindrical body of a conveyor pulley, without coating. Finish Diameter – The outside diameter of a coated pulley (core diameter + 2 times the coating/wrap thickness). Face Width – The length of a pulley's cylindrical body.This area is intended to act as the contact surface for the conveyor belt.
conveyor pulley. A conveyor pulley is a mechanical device comparable to a conveyor roller that is utilized to alter the instructions of the belt in a conveyor system or to drive the belt or to put tension on the belt. A pulley is far more heavy-duty than a roller as well as used at either end of a conveyor or near the drive/motor. We will supply you with the conveyor pulley-blocks you require ...

Jan 15, 2020· The main types of conveyor belts used in the industry are: Flat conveyor belt:-. Many motorized pulleys are used to move a continuous flat belt consisting of synthetic and natural fibers such as polyester and nylon. This flat belt conveyor is the most commonly used and easily adjustable industrial conveyor system.
